Output 81db3644acd2f636cf969ef98f29c3904ba8f8c66dd9213d52c338840863a638:0

value
30573
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1987097544fabd3ba9153fabd3eb4ebd08023b110da2f46b71505f4bdf1fc26d
address
tb1prxrsja2yl27nh2g4874a866wh5yqywc3pk30g6m32p05hhclcfks4dqu6x
transaction
81db3644acd2f636cf969ef98f29c3904ba8f8c66dd9213d52c338840863a638